Default anyone ever move their shifter "back more"?

so this may seem weird and I have tried searching, but has anyone been able to move their shifter back more?

The issue is in my ek hatch I have to reach pretty far for the shifter.
I am 6'3" and put del sol seats in to help the height which was awesome, but now shifting is just a tad bit far.
I wonder if there isn't a simple way to just add something to make the shifter a hair taller but ALSO move it back a few inches?
